Output 8dbed603c21f4191fd2925a8dade68e419cabab5898c199f0c9d52a983d85124:14

value
11307400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00fef4203585be7ef001b539f448c6bd3dfcbc89 OP_EQUAL
address
31nHM2nVhYnjju5cqS1eyBqBH6mkcGGCcU
transaction
8dbed603c21f4191fd2925a8dade68e419cabab5898c199f0c9d52a983d85124
spent
true